Background & Relevance
Reinforcement learning (RL) is a crucial area in artificial intelligence, particularly in healthcare, where it can optimize treatment recommendations. However, challenges such as fairness and privacy are paramount. Fairness-aware RL aims to ensure that algorithms provide equitable treatment across diverse patient demographics, while privacy-preserving methods safeguard sensitive patient data. Addressing these issues is vital for the ethical deployment of AI in healthcare, making this research highly relevant and impactful.
